defense I think the secondary takes a step back unless D Williams can come in and play like he was against OU before he got hurt. LB is better Edge is better though losing Barryn Sorrell and his leadership and ability to play disciplined football will be missed DT- slight drop on quality. Better on depth especially if Shaw can stay healthy. offense QB- slightly better by the middle of the year RB- Draw. If health holds I like it slightly better but we lack the burner and homerun threat of Blue WR- Draw. I liked our depth last year slightly better. But I think these guys will block better and I'm hoping Wingo goes off. OL- worse TE- draw
